## Cron → Flowhart Migration: Signing Notes

All legacy cron jobs moved to the Flowhart workflow engine in release 4.2. Review checklist: each migrated task must emit a signed artifact; unsigned outputs are rejected by the Kestrelgate ingest. No inline signing in task scripts — use the shared `flowhart-sign` step only. Verify the manifest digest matches the run record before approving. Runners validate against the current release key, shown here for reference.

signing key of bahaf-bagaf = bky19_uiUxDExuKwEKEZfEG19

# Sweeper onboarding — GlacierMop

GlacierMop is our orphaned-resource sweeper: it scans nightly for volumes, snapshots, and load balancers with no owning project tag, then queues them for deletion after a 7-day grace window. As a contractor, run it in dry-run mode first (`SWEEP_MODE=dry`) until your change is reviewed. Configuration lives in `sweeper.env`; set the scan regions, grace period, and notification channel there. Below those settings, the credential that lets GlacierMop enumerate resources is set on this line:

env line for kadup-tajep: LEDGER_TOKEN13=273d61bdbefd6

Handover: FD leak hunt, Quillbrook ingest service

We've confirmed descriptors climb ~40/hour under sustained load, plateauing only at restart. lsof snapshots point at unclosed pipes from the archive-unpack subprocess, but I haven't ruled out the metrics exporter. Repro steps and snapshot tooling are in the `fd-hunt` branch; please keep the hourly cron capturing lsof output until we have a fix. Before changing the unpack code, coordinate with the engineer who owns that path, named below.

signatory, yahog-badug: Quenix Ulaael

## Onboarding: Flaky Integration Tests — Tollbridge Payments

For the weekly sync: the Tollbridge payments service has ~6 flaky integration tests, all in the settlement suite. Root cause is a shared sandbox ledger that isn't reset between runs. Workaround: retag with `@serial` until the fixture rewrite lands. Don't mute them — they've caught two real race conditions. New folks: the sandbox vault needs unlocking on first run, using the recovery passphrase provided below.

vault phrase of fawip-kawef = istix-frador